About
My ideal client is someone who is willing to come to session and put in the hard work that therapy requires. My ideal client’s issues and needs would stem from something personal or even an external circumstance from outside of their lives. What matters here is having courage and how my clients decide to deal with those issues and needs, because life can throw curveballs. When clients get thrown these curve-balls it’s important to have goals, and I believe it’s important to acknowledge those issues, needs, and goals in a holistic form (by treating the body, mind, and spirit).I work through a person centered lens and often integrate other types of therapy that I am skilled in when working with clients such as CBT, DBT, trauma focused, and narrative therapy, to help clients with their specific needs and goals. I often work with individuals, teens and adolescents, and families, and I hope to bring a sense of compassion, kindness, trust, and empathy when working with these clients. I have a passion for helping others and consider myself to be a lifelong learner. Prior to becoming a therapist, I was a medic working on an ambulance in Chicago for six dedicated years. My professional experience as a counselor has taken me into many different settings where I have worked with many different clients. I have served psychotherapy services in many different therapeutic settings, such as residential treatment facilities, inpatient settings, and outpatient facilities and clinics.
